I wonder if someone on here can help me..after losing my 18 month HP laptop in a house burglery..I aproached my home contents ins . put in a claim & was supplied with an acer aspire laptop. I was told it had same spec as one that had been stolen.. but when i attempted to turn on bluetooth.(which I had on previous laptop) I found out the bluetooth module is missing..so no bluetooth.. as I have had the laptop for 8 months now..but only just found out that it is not bluetooth enabled. is it to late for me to approach my insurers & put in a complaint..I feel they have not given me like for like..
